About Cork Little

A townland in the hinterland between Cabinteely and Foxrock, Cork Little is a residential area with modest suburban character and good connectivity to the broader south Dublin road network. The name is Irish in origin — 'Corca Beaga' — referring to a small territorial division. Housing development from various eras of the twentieth century gives the area a layered quality, and the proximity to Cabinteely Park provides useful green amenity.
